is a 2012 Tamil comedy-drama directed by S. Shankar. It is a remake of the 2009 Hindi film , based on Chetan Bhagat's novel Five Point Someone Movie Overview

The story follows two friends, Venkat and Senthil, who embark on a long journey to find their lost college buddy, Pari (played by Vijay). Pari was a brilliant, free-spirited student who challenged the rigid, high-pressure education system run by the strict principal, "Virus". Key Story Elements
